COP820CJ
/COP
822
CJ/C
OP8
23C
J
C o n tro l R e g is te rs
CNTRL1 REGISTER (ADDRESS OOEE)
The Timer and MICROWIRE control register contains the
following bits:
SL1 and SLO Select the MICROWIRE clock divide-by
(00 = 2, 01 = 4, 1x = 8)
IEDG
External interrupt edge polarity select
MSEL
Selects G5 and G4 as MICROWIRE signals
SK and SO respectively
TRUN
Used to start and stop the timer/counter
(1 = run, 0 = stop)
TC1
Timer T1 Mode Control Bit
TC2
Timer T1 Mode Control Bit
TC3
Timer T1 Mode Control Bit
Bit 7
Bit 0
TC1
| TC2
TC3 | TRUN | MSEL | IEDG | SL1
SLO |
PSW REGISTER (ADDRESS OOEF)
The PSW register contains the following select bits:
GIE
Global interrupt enable (enables interrupts)
ENI
External interrupt enable
BUSY MICROWIRE busy shifting flag
PND
External interrupt pending
ENTI
Timer T1 interrupt enable
TPND Timer T1 interrupt pending
(timer Underflow or capture edge)
C
Carry Flip/Flop
HC
Half-Carry Flip/Flop
Bit 7
BitO
HC
l
C
TPND | ENTI | IPND | BUSY
ENI
GIE |
The Half-Carry bit is also effected by all the instructions that
effect the Carry flag. The flag values depend upon the in
struction. For example, after executing the ADC instruction
the values of the Carry and the Half-Carry flag depend upon
the operands involved. However, instructions like SET C
and RESET C will set and clear both the carry flags. Table
XIII lists the instructions that effect the HC and the C flags.
TABLE XIII. Instructions Effecting HC and C Flags
Instr.
HC Flag
C Flag
ADC
Depends on Operands Depends on Operands
SUBC
Depends on Operands Depends on Operands
SETC
Set
Set
RESETC Set
Set
RRC
Depends on Operands Depends on Operands
CNTRL2 REGISTER (ADDRESS 00CC)
Bit 7
BitO
MC3
MC2
MC1
CMPEN CMPRD CMPOE WDUDF
unused
R /W
R /W
R /W
R /W
R /O
R /W
R /O
MC3
Modulator/Timer Control Bit
MC2
Modulator/Timer Control Bit
MC1
Modulator/Timer Control Bit
CMPEN Comparator Enable Bit
CMPRD Comparator Read Bit
CMPOE Comparator Output Enable Bit
WDUDF WATCHDOG Timer Underflow Bit (Read Only)
WDREG REGISTER (ADDRESS OOCD)
WDREN WATCHDOG Reset Enable Bit (Write Once Only)
Bit 7
BltO
I
I
UNUSED
I
WDREN
j
1-68